The Rooftop Scene: A Test of Emotional and Psychological Endurance

The rooftop scene in General Hospital was a pivotal moment for Sonny Corinthos, one of the show’s most complex characters. In this scene, Sonny is depicted standing on the brink of suicide, teetering on the edge of a building as he contemplates ending his life. The emotional intensity required for this performance was immense, and it demanded that Benard delve deep into the psyche of a man struggling with despair and hopelessness.

For Maurice Benard, this scene was not just another acting challenge; it was a deeply personal confrontation with his own mental health issues. The actor has been open about his long-standing battle with bipolar disorder and obsessive-compulsive disorder (OCD). These conditions, which Benard has managed throughout his career, were exacerbated by the stress and emotional strain of portraying a character in such a vulnerable and precarious state.

As Benard worked to bring authenticity to Sonny’s turmoil, he found himself grappling with the resurgence of his own OCD symptoms. The process of embodying a character on the edge of a breakdown triggered intrusive thoughts and compulsions, making it increasingly difficult for the actor to separate his own mental struggles from those of his character. This dual battle—acting while managing his own psychological well-being—proved to be a major challenge, pushing Benard to his limits.

Maurice Benard’s Ongoing Battle with Mental Health

Maurice Benard has never shied away from discussing his mental health struggles. He has been candid about his experiences with bipolar disorder and OCD, using his platform to raise awareness and reduce the stigma surrounding mental illness. However, the pressures of his role on General Hospital have highlighted just how difficult it can be to manage these conditions, even for someone as experienced and resilient as Benard.
